A World-Class Clean Energy Project
With the world’s largest generating units by individual capacity, Baihetan Hydropower Station is a world-class mega clean energy hub and a core project of China’s West-to-East Power Transmission Program.
During its construction, the research and construction teams overcame a series of world-class technical challenges, including the construction of an ultra-high arch dam, the development of massive underground cavern complexes, and flood discharge and energy dissipation under exceptionally high flow conditions.
The project achieved 12 world-first records and established a fully independent and controllable technological system for mega-scale hydropower engineering. These achievements represent a major step forward in China’s independent development of core hydropower technologies and demonstrate that the country’s hydropower industry has entered the world’s leading ranks.

Supporting China’s Green Energy Transition
All 16 one-million-kilowatt generating units at Baihetan Hydropower Station are now in operation.
The station can deliver more than 62 billion kWh of clean electricity annually. Each year, it can save nearly 20 million metric tons of standard coal and reduce carbon dioxide emissions by more than 50 million metric tons.
Baihetan Hydropower Station provides strong support for China’s carbon-peaking and carbon-neutrality goals while contributing to the country’s green energy transition.
